请问opengl如何入门?请教下显卡是否支持ps cs6 启用opengl功能

时间:2018-02-07 22:00:03   浏览:次   点击:次   作者:   来源:   立即下载

请问怎么入门opengl,本人买了蓝宝跟红宝,可是蓝宝只是跟你提供如glPointSize的函数,没有完整程序,我想要绘制①个点都不知道要导入哪些头文件。红宝也是如此,看了半天理论,都不知道怎么入手。请问opengl该怎么入门,或者大神有好的视频教程推荐?

看题主的问题,估计是不知道怎么在 Windows 上搭建 OpenGL 运行环境。

在 Windows 上搭建 OpenGL 环境确实比较麻烦,讲个比较简单的方法吧,用 GLUT。

首先,你需要有个 Visual Studio。版本随意,不要太旧就好。

之后去下载①份 GLUT库,包里面有几个 GLUT.h、GLUT.lib、GLUT.dll 之类的,运行 OpenGL 就靠他们了。

新建①个 C 或 C++ 工程,写 Hello World 的那种控制台工程就好,将 GLUT 的头文件、静态库、动态库路径都配置好,头文件 include 好。如果不知道怎么做就 Google,这个都不能自己搞定,就别学 OpenGL 了。

之后在 main 函数初始化①下 GLUT,就可以调用 glPointSize 之类的函数啦。

代码我就不贴了,记得红宝书的附录中有 GLUT 的简单教程,可以先看那个。没有的话 Google,复制①下。

另外在别的答案里看见有人推荐用 WebGL 入门,如果题主会 JS 可以考虑。WebGL 包含了大部分 OpenGL 中常用的 API。只要有 Chrome/Edge/FireFox + 文本编辑器就能玩,不要配置环境,⑩分适合新人。

只要显卡支持OpenGL的都支持,只是如此老的显卡,性能增加不了多少,有可能还要影响显示

建议关掉此功能吧

收起

相关推荐

相关应用

平均评分 0人
  • 5星
  • 4星
  • 3星
  • 2星
  • 1星
用户评分:
发表评论

评论

  • 暂无评论信息